Subject: Re: [PATCH] f2fs: clean up codes in f2fs_gc related with
 write_checkpoint

Ping...

Since has_not_enough_free_secs(sbi, 0, 0) must be true if has_not_enough_free_secs(sbi, sec_freed, 0) is true,
write_checkpoint is sure to execute in both conditions, and segno is NULL_SEGNO in both conditions.
